Output 86eca5de63ee7bc56f1e25b2fc8587cbe7d80671db6da4b6d8e0ec25eaa2570a:1

value
3534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b959cac014a56fcc4e76aa36915ca4e43f7e472 OP_EQUAL
address
AFNXVmDUrndMpst3FMHbraMMcHqRkQrFpf
transaction
86eca5de63ee7bc56f1e25b2fc8587cbe7d80671db6da4b6d8e0ec25eaa2570a